工业设备的数据存储方法、装置、终端设备以及存储介质制造方法及图纸

技术编号:32570878 阅读:17 留言:0更新日期:2022-03-09 16:58
本申请公开一种工业设备的数据存储方法,包括:在获取到针对目标工业设备的多个操作数据时,利用多个所述操作数据,生成所述目标工业设备的事务数据列表;基于多个所述操作数据对应的发起方地址、多个所述操作数据对应的接收方地址和所述事务数据列表,获得事务字段信息;利用所述事务字段信息,生成新的区块;将所述新的区块发送至工业设备区块链平台,以使所述工业设备区块链平台存储所述新的区块。本申请还公开一种工业设备的数据存储装置、终端设备以及计算机可读存储介质。采用本申请的方法,不再依赖于服务器,从而使得存储于工业设备区块链平台的操作数据不会出现丢失或损坏,提高了工业设备的操作数据的安全性。提高了工业设备的操作数据的安全性。提高了工业设备的操作数据的安全性。

【技术实现步骤摘要】
工业设备的数据存储方法、装置、终端设备以及存储介质


[0001]本申请涉及工业设备数据管理
,特别涉及一种工业设备的数据存 储方法、装置、终端设备以及存储介质。

技术介绍

[0002]随着工业4.0时代到来,智能制造、智能改造及数字化转型已经成为近年 来的工业企业提升生产力的发展方向,目前由于制造企业基本上是采集利用本 地横向数据,缺乏行业内相关企业的纵向数据,以区块链+智能制造的应用能够 打通横向与纵向数据,实现去中心化、开放透明、不可篡改、可追溯等,将有 效解决目前制造行业痛点。
[0003]目前,在工业企业中,采集到的工业设备的设备数据之后,将采集的设备 信息采集存储于各企业中的服务器中,各企业利用各自的服务器实现工业设备 的设备数据的管理。
[0004]但是,采用现有的工业设备的数据存储方法,数据安全性较差。

技术实现思路

[0005]本申请的主要目的是提供一种工业设备的数据存储方法、装置、终端设备 以及存储介质,旨在解决现有技术中采用现有的工业设备的数据存储方法,数 据安全性较差的技术问题。
[0006]为实现上述目的,本申请提出一种工业设备的数据存储方法,所述方法包 括以下步骤:
[0007]在获取到针对目标工业设备的多个操作数据时,利用多个所述操作数据, 生成所述目标工业设备的事务数据列表;
[0008]基于多个所述操作数据对应的发起方地址、多个所述操作数据对应的接收 方地址和所述事务数据列表,获得事务字段信息;
[0009]利用所述事务字段信息,生成新的区块;
[0010]将所述新的区块发送至工业设备区块链平台,以使所述工业设备区块链平 台存储所述新的区块。
[0011]可选的,所述将所述新的区块发送至工业设备区块链平台,以使所述工业 设备区块链平台存储所述新的区块的步骤之前,所述方法还包括:
[0012]基于所述新的区块,创建索引键值;
[0013]创建索引键,并存储所述索引键于本地;
[0014]创建所述索引键值与所述索引键的索引关系;
[0015]将所述索引键值添加至所述新的区块,获得结果发送区块;
[0016]所述将所述新的区块发送至工业设备区块链平台,以使所述工业设备区块 链平台存储所述新的区块的步骤,包括:
[0017]将所述结果发送区块发送至工业设备区块链平台,以使所述工业设备区块 链平
台存储所述结果发送区块。
[0018]可选的,所述利用多个所述操作数据,生成所述目标工业设备的事务数据 列表的步骤之前,所述方法还包括:
[0019]确定多个所述操作数据对应的多个事务类型ID和多个所述操作数据对应 的多个时间戳信息;
[0020]利用多个所述操作数据、多个所述事务类型和多个所述时间戳信息,生成 所述目标工业设备的事务数据列表。
[0021]可选的,所述利用所述事务字段信息,生成新的区块的步骤,包括:
[0022]对所述事务字段信息进行哈希值运算,获得事务哈希值;
[0023]利用所述事务哈希值和所述事务字段信息,生成新的区块。
[0024]可选的,所述事务哈希值包括多个事务字段信息对应的多个事务哈希值; 所述利用所述事务哈希值和所述事务字段信息,生成新的区块的步骤,包括:
[0025]利用多个所述事务哈希值,构建组合哈希值;
[0026]利用所述组合哈希值,计算默克尔树根节点字段;
[0027]获取前一区块的父区块哈希值、当前区块版本信息和当前时间信息;
[0028]利用所述默克尔树根节点字段、所述父区块哈希值、所述当前区块版本信 息和所述父区块创建时间信息,构建区块头;
[0029]利用所述组合哈希值、多个所述事务哈希值和多个所述事务字段信息,构 建区块体;
[0030]利用所述区块头和所述区块体,构建所述新的区块。
[0031]可选的,所述默克尔树根节点字段包括加密的定长十六进制序列号;所述 事务类型ID包括日志、配置、履历、权限或备份中的至少一个。
[0032]可选的,所述操作数据包括所述目标工业设备的设备节点的操作数据、所 述目标工业设备的监控节点的操作数据和所述目标工业设备的管理节点的操作 数据。
[0033]此外,为实现上述目的,本申请还提出了一种工业设备的数据存储装置, 所述装置包括:
[0034]获取模块,用于在获取到针对目标工业设备的多个操作数据时,利用多个 所述操作数据,生成所述目标工业设备的事务数据列表;
[0035]获得模块,用于基于多个所述操作数据对应的发起方地址、多个所述操作 数据对应的接收方地址和所述事务数据列表,获得事务字段信息;
[0036]生成模块,用于利用所述事务字段信息,生成新的区块;
[0037]发送模块,用于将所述新的区块发送至工业设备区块链平台,以使所述工 业设备区块链平台存储所述新的区块。
[0038]此外,为实现上述目的,本申请还提出了一种终端设备,所述终端设备包 括:存储器、处理器及存储在所述存储器上并在所述处理器上运行工业设备的 数据存储程序,所述工业设备的数据存储程序被所述处理器执行时实现如上述 任一项所述的工业设备的数据存储方法的步骤。
[0039]此外,为实现上述目的,本申请还提出了一种计算机可读存储介质,所述 计算机可读存储介质上存储有工业设备的数据存储程序,所述工业设备的数据 存储程序被处理
器执行时实现如上述任一项所述的工业设备的数据存储方法的 步骤。
[0040]本申请技术方案提出了一种工业设备的数据存储方法,通过在获取到针对 目标工业设备的多个操作数据时,利用多个所述操作数据,生成所述目标工业 设备的事务数据列表;基于多个所述操作数据对应的发起方地址、多个所述操 作数据对应的接收方地址和所述事务数据列表,获得事务字段信息;利用所述 事务字段信息,生成新的区块;将所述新的区块发送至工业设备区块链平台, 以使所述工业设备区块链平台存储所述新的区块。
[0041]由于,现有的工业设备的数据存储方法中,不同的工业企业将各自的工业 设备的操作数据存储于各自的服务器,当工业企业的服务器宕机或出现故障时, 工业设备的操作数据会出现丢失或损坏,导致工业设备的操作数据的安全性较 差。采用本申请的方法,利用工业设备的操作数据,生成新的区块,并将生成 的新的区块存储于工业设备区块链平台,不再依赖于服务器,从而使得操作数 据不会出现丢失或损坏,提高了工业设备的操作数据的安全性。
附图说明
[0042]为了更清楚地说明本申请实施例或现有技术中的技术方案,下面将对实施 例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,下面描述 中的附图仅仅是本申请的一些实施例,对于本领域普通技术人员来讲,在不付 出创造性劳动的前提下,还可以根据这些附图示出的结构获得其他的附图。
[0043]图1为本申请实施例方案涉及的硬件本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种工业设备的数据存储方法,其特征在于,所述方法包括以下步骤:在获取到针对目标工业设备的多个操作数据时,利用多个所述操作数据,生成所述目标工业设备的事务数据列表;基于多个所述操作数据对应的发起方地址、多个所述操作数据对应的接收方地址和所述事务数据列表,获得事务字段信息;利用所述事务字段信息,生成新的区块;将所述新的区块发送至工业设备区块链平台,以使所述工业设备区块链平台存储所述新的区块。2.如权利要求1所述的方法,其特征在于,所述将所述新的区块发送至工业设备区块链平台,以使所述工业设备区块链平台存储所述新的区块的步骤之前,所述方法还包括:基于所述新的区块,创建索引键值;创建索引键,并存储所述索引键于本地;创建所述索引键值与所述索引键的索引关系;将所述索引键值添加至所述新的区块,获得结果发送区块;所述将所述新的区块发送至工业设备区块链平台,以使所述工业设备区块链平台存储所述新的区块的步骤,包括:将所述结果发送区块发送至工业设备区块链平台,以使所述工业设备区块链平台存储所述结果发送区块。3.如权利要求2所述的方法,其特征在于,所述利用多个所述操作数据,生成所述目标工业设备的事务数据列表的步骤之前,所述方法还包括:确定多个所述操作数据对应的多个事务类型ID和多个所述操作数据对应的多个时间戳信息;利用多个所述操作数据、多个所述事务类型和多个所述时间戳信息,生成所述目标工业设备的事务数据列表。4.如权利要求3所述的方法,其特征在于,所述利用所述事务字段信息,生成新的区块的步骤,包括:对所述事务字段信息进行哈希值运算,获得事务哈希值;利用所述事务哈希值和所述事务字段信息,生成新的区块。5.如权利要求4所述的方法,其特征在于,所述事务哈希值包括多个事务字段信息对应的多个事务哈希值;所述利用所述事务哈希值和所述事务字段信息,生成新的区块的步骤,包括:利用多个所述事务哈希值,构建组合哈...

【专利技术属性】
技术研发人员:邓乐武陈天佑陈倩邹黎王金凤
申请(专利权)人:成都飞机工业集团有限责任公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1